A recent developer update highlighted extensive PC optimization efforts. BioWare emphasized features like extensive customization options, advanced display settings, and full integration with Steam, including cloud saves, Remote Play, and Steam Deck compatibility. The October 31st release date was reaffirmed in an Nvidia RTX announcement trailer.

BioWare's commitment to the PC platform, where the Dragon Age series originated, is evident in their testing process. They dedicated approximately 200,000 hours to performance and compatibility testing on PCs—40% of their total platform testing. Furthermore, nearly 10,000 hours were invested in user research to refine controls and UI across various setups.

Players will enjoy native support for PS5 DualSense controllers with haptic feedback, alongside Xbox controllers and keyboard/mouse. Seamless switching between input methods is possible mid-game or in menus. Customizable class-specific keybinds offer personalized control schemes. The game supports 21:9 ultrawide displays, a cinematic aspect ratio toggle, adjustable field of view (FOV), uncapped frame rates, full HDR, and ray tracing.

Veilguard Recommended System Specifications

Dragon Age: The Veilguard on PC May Be the Best Way to Play ItBioWare promises further updates on additional PC features, combat, companions, and exploration closer to launch. For optimal performance, consider these recommended specifications:

Recommended Specifications
Operating System 64-bit Windows 10/11
Processor Intel Core i9-9900K / AMD Ryzen 7 3700X
Memory 16 GB RAM
Graphics Card NVIDIA RTX 2070 / AMD Radeon RX 5700XT
DirectX Version 12
Storage 100 GB available space (SSD required)
Notes: AMD CPUs on Windows 11 require AGESA V2 1.2.0.7
